Fiber Optic Needle Tip Force Sensor

Fiber Optic Needle Tip Force Sensor

Fiber optic force sensors can be used under MRI without causing any danger or any disruption on the MR image. In this study we investigated several concepts for the design of a force sensor based on a fiber-optic Fabry-Pérot interferometer to measure needle-tissue interaction forces on the tip of a 18 G needle, where special attention was given to concepts for a sensor with (1), an intrinsic low. Experimental evaluation is introduced with insertion in phantoms to reproduce puncture of organs.

Micro-bend fiber optic micro-displacement sensor

Micro-bend fiber optic micro-displacement sensor

They are designed to detect and quantify physical parameters like pressure, displacement, and vibration by monitoring changes in the light transmission characteristics of an optical fiber subjected to controlled bends.
